• Concept of Health What is Health?

Generally: The state of being free from illness or injury.

Formal definition: "A state of complete physical, mental, and social well-being and not merely the absence of disease" according to the World Health Organization (WHO)

PUBLIC HEALTH

What is public health?

- the health of the population as a whole, especially as monitored, regulated, and promoted by the state.

PRIMARY HEALTH CARE• What is Primary Health

Care?

- Primary health care (PHC) refers to "essential health

care" that is based on scientifically sound and

socially acceptable methods and technology, which make

universal health care universally accessible to

individuals and families in a community.

Difference between Health, Public Health and Primary Health

CareHEALTH

Health is an individual person's health. It is their responsibility to keep their mind, body and everything else healthy.

Public Health

Public health is a society's health. It is concerned with threats to health based on population health analysis. The focus of public health is to improve health and quality of life through prevention and treatment of disease
